Abstract
323,740. Sykes, G. A. Oct. 8, 1928. Air and gases, controlling humidity and direction of flow of; small chambers.-In a process for drying fruit, vegetables, fish, meat, wood, hides, &c. the material is subjected alternatively to heat in a still atmosphere and in a current of hot gases, the gases being moistened during the early stages of the process. The gases are kept substantially free from oxygen, and the current may be periodically reversed. The material is dried on trays 10 located in separate passages formed by portions 11, 13, 16 in a drying chamber. Inlet flues 15, 23, controlled by a damper 33 communicate with outlet flues 18, 20 controlled by a damper 22. Gases from a burner 30 pass through a flue 29, having baffles 32, and over a tray 26 containing water. With the dampers in the position shown the gases pass upwards through and over the trays 10. Dampers 34 controlling the passages 14 may be utilized to equalize the heat supplied to the trays. The dampers 22, 33 are moved to close the flues 15, 18 in order to reverse the direction of the gaseous current through the trays. To effect heating in a still atmosphere the dampers are moved to a position midway between the flues. The dampers 34 may also be closed. The partitions 25, 27 are of heat insulating material.
